Two deterministic engines that improve when you correct them: an evaluated comparison on every RFQ, and a should-cost sheet before the first quote lands.

Engine 01

Evaluated comparison

Vendors quote on different terms. The deck lands every quote on one footing and names who is actually L1.

Three quotes for the same part, per unit. Shreeji Forge quotes lowest at ₹1,402 but lands at ₹1,638 once freight, input credit, payment terms and validity are normalised. Evaluated L1 is Anand Metalworks at ₹1,510.QUOTEDNORMALISEDShreeji Forge₹1,638₹1,402 quoted · +₹236 normalisedAnand Metalworks₹1,510L1₹1,449 quoted · +₹61 normalisedNashik Precision₹1,588₹1,540 quoted · +₹48 normalised

Normalised for freight, input credit, payment terms and validity. Same quotes in, same deck out — no model in the maths.

Engine 02

Precedent costing

A should-cost build-up drawn from what you have actually paid. You negotiate with a number, and every line of it can be defended.

Drafts before the quotes arrive, from your own PO history, rate bases and index anchors.

Every line carries its provenance — your sheet, an index, an org norm or a stated assumption — and totals as direct plus overheads plus margin, with a confidence band.

What we will not do

An agent you can audit.

A person

Decisions are human

A person approves the budget, awards the order and clicks Send. There is no auto-award switch to leave on by mistake.

Computed

The maths is computed, not generated

The same quotes always produce the same deck. No language model sits in that path.

Sourced

Every figure names its source

Each line points back to its quote line, past PO, rate basis, index or stated assumption.

Role-scoped

Retrieval respects the role

A requester asking after their order gets status and dates. Prices are not in the answer.

Org-scoped

Your records are scoped to your org

Every row carries your organisation, and every query reads back through that scope.
